About the Role

We are seeking a highly skilled Journeyman Electrician to plan, install, and repair electrical systems, fixtures, and control equipment to support our manufacturing operations. This is a hands-on role requiring technical expertise, problem-solving skills, and a commitment to equipment reliability and safety.

You will be responsible for planning efficient installations, ensuring compliance with local electrical codes, troubleshooting, and repairing equipment, and developing programs for PLCs and control systems. This role plays a key part in minimizing downtime, supporting production needs, and training maintenance personnel.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Plan new or modified installations to minimize material waste, provide maintenance access, and ensure code compliance.
  • Measure, cut, bend, thread, assemble, and install electrical conduit and wiring.
  • Install control and distribution apparatus, including switches, relays, and circuit-breaker panels.
  • Observe functioning of installed equipment to detect hazards; repair faulty equipment as needed.
  • Write and install PLC programs for retrofitting existing machinery.
  • Provide emergency/unscheduled repairs and perform scheduled maintenance of production equipment.
  • Read and interpret equipment manuals and work orders to perform required service.
  • Utilize CMMS software for work orders, equipment tracking, and parts management.
  • Perform root cause troubleshooting and performance analysis.
  • Train maintenance personnel on equipment and procedures.
  • Work with electrical equipment, including 480/230 3ph, 110 & 24vdc controls, prints, and schematics.
  • Reverse engineer electrical circuits and document system operations.
  • Design and build production test equipment for robust performance.
  • Take ownership of equipment performance and reliability.
  • Program PLCs and PCs (Allen Bradley experience required).
  • Perform HMI programming, motion control system design, and implementation.
  • Control hardware design and documentation system design.
  • Develop electrical schematics and interconnect diagrams.
  • Stay current with professional and technical knowledge.

What You Will Bring:

Experience: Proven expertise as a Journeyman or Equivalent in an industrial or manufacturing setting.

Education/Certifications:

  • Journeyman Electrician license required.
  • Preferred: Additional training or experience in PLC programming, HMI design, and motion control systems.

Skills:

  • Strong understanding of electrical codes, schematics, and troubleshooting.
  • Highly knowledgeable and experienced with electrical equipment: 480/230 3ph, 110 & 24vdc controls, prints and schematics
  • Proficiency with PLC programming (Allen Bradley), control hardware design, and system documentation.
  • Ability to lead training efforts for maintenance personnel.
  • Strong problem-solving, analytical, and root-cause troubleshooting skills.
  • Commitment to safety, quality, and continuous improvement.
